Hi team,

Before I hand off the 3.2 release, please note the humidity sensor drift reported on Verdana controllers in the Elmbrook trial site. Drift exceeds 4% after roughly ten days of continuous operation; firmware 3.2.1 adds an automatic recalibration cycle every 72 hours. Support should advise growers to install 3.2.1 and trigger a manual recalibration once. The hotfix bundle must be verified before distribution, so I'm including the signing key used for the 3.2.1 packages below.

release key, fahof-yagap: bky3_m5d

### Runbook: InkMill Markdown Pipeline — Renderer Stall

If rendered previews stop updating, first check the InkMill worker queue depth; a stall above five minutes means the sanitizer stage is wedged. Drain the queue with `inkmill drain --safe`, then restart workers one at a time to preserve cache warmth. Record the restart in the incident log, and include the build token printed below.

trace token, bawig-yageg: htk6_3563df

# Environment Variables: Hot Reload

The Pellwick config service watches `.env.runtime` and applies changes without a restart. Reloadable keys: log level, rate limits, feature flags. Non-reloadable keys (ports, DB pool size) require a full bounce — the reloader logs a warning if you change them. Reload interval is controlled by `CONFIG_POLL_SECONDS`, default 10. If reloads stall, check the watcher lock in `/var/run/pellwick`. The reloader authenticates to the config store using a token set on the next line.

secret setting of tajof-bahif: COURIER_KEY3=65d

**Q: The fan-out workers for Pingloft notifications keep backing up — what do I do?**

A: Short version: backpressure kicks in when the queue depth passes the threshold in `fanout.yaml`, and new sends get shed to the deferred lane. That's expected, not a bug — don't "fix" it in review. If you need to drain the deferred lane manually, unlock the ops console with the passphrase below.

recovery phrase for fajeg-kawep: druix-gorius-briax-ulaeth-fraox-lammir-pelox-jormir-pelwyn-julir